4 x Full-Stack Software Engineer
 
We are looking for a Full-Stack Software Engineer who is fluent with both our back-end and front-end environments to work as part of a highly skilled team to create compelling business applications that our customers fall in love with.  Working in one of our 4 agile development teams, you will be responsible for the green-field development of application modules that address our customers critical business needs. You will ensure that application modules are efficient, scalable, easy to use, robust and are easy to maintain. You will coordinate with the rest of the team working on different layers of the infrastructure. Therefore, a commitment to collaborative problem solving, sophisticated design, and quality product is important.
 
Duties & Responsibilities
  • Participating in the design and creation of green-field software
  • Working as part of an agile development team, to write clean, functional code on the front- and back-end
  • Design of underlying databases, end-points, API’s and structures to enable the component of the application to engage most efficiently.
  • Developing the new UI using React.js
  • Building reusable components and libraries for future use
  • Working closely with our QA Team on implementing their testing strategy, fixing bugs or other coding issues
  • To work with the Development Manager in the prioritisation of development tasks and the execution of these tasks with high-quality deliverables
  • To address problem-solving in the broadest context, and coming at problems with innovative and thinking outside-the-box 
 
Experience & Attributes Required
  • You should have a minimum 3 years experience with C# (our back-end development environment)
  • Should you have a minimum 18 months experience with a front-end java script framework (ideally, React.js but would consider Node / Vue)
  • Ideally, you will have experience developing on AWS, ideally using core AWS components such as Cognito, Fargate, Lambda and others.
  • You will have come from a software development organisation building business-critical systems.  You most likely started as a back-end engineer but have developed a capability in middleware and front-end.
  • You should have a B.Sc in Computer Science (or equivalent computing degree) from a good university
  • Other attributes we are looking at would include;
  • - Experience of working within Design Systems, such as Storyboard.
  • - Experience of working within a microservices architecture
  • - Experience in developing and taking-in front-end specifications using tools such as Sketch, Abstract, UXPin and Zeplin.
  • - Experience with data structure libraries (e.g., Immutable.js)
  • - Familiarity with RESTful APIs
  • - Knowledge of modern authorization mechanisms, such as JSON Web Token
  • - Familiarity with modern front-end build pipelines and tools (Jira, Jenkins, AWS CodePipeline)
  • - Ability to understand business requirements and translate them into technical requirements
  • - Familiarity with code versioning tools such as Git.​

QA Engineer 
We are looking for an experienced Software QA Engineer, working within our QA team who will be responsible for requirements analysis, test planning activities, test case automation and execution of critical test cases/scripts required to ensure that our software meets business requirements. Functional Testing levels may include application integration, system, system/network integration and acceptance testing; may also include non-functional testing such as performance, volume, load and fallback.

 
Duties & Responsibilities
  • Working with our Head of QA to design and implement our policies and processes to ensure best practices in software quality assurance
  • Develop manual and automated test plans and scenarios
  • Develop in-depth product knowledge in order to advise on risks and quality improvements
  • Evangelise automation and assist other QA team members through mentorship, tutorials, and writing scripts to speed up their manual testing efforts
  • Partner with cross-functional core stakeholders across Product Development & Product Management to lead the QA direction and facilitate key technical decision points
  • Ability to commit to road maps with capabilities and timelines using the agile methodology for new product, technology evaluation, and introduction
  • Align QA to business strategy, and proactively drive a product development direction throughout the company
  • Work with the agile team to support product launch and rollout activities
  • Conduct internal communication of planned QA activities; reporting status of the activities to internal teams
  • Identify gaps in the quality assurance and testing processes, generate solutions, and drive continuous improvement
  • Collaborate to ensure high quality, timely product releases
  • Reproduce client issues and work with developers to resolve
  • Recommend and implement process improvement
  • Manage any direct reports, helping them juggle multiple projects and manage their time on short- and long-term projects
  • Support the long-term career development of any direct reports; helping them build their skills in software testing
  • Define quality assurance requirements and performance benchmarks for multiple sets of major product components as necessary
  • Work closely with Product & Engineering to ensure that all deadlines and goals are met, as well as quality software is released on schedule
 
Experience & Attributes Required
​
  • 5+ Hands on experience working on test planning, coordination and status reporting of projects from initiation to implementation 
  • Expertise in developing and execution of project test plans with milestones and ensures that the scope and approach are fully understood by all stakeholders 
  • Knowledge to provide guidance and subject matter expertise to engineers on Automation, Testing and QA processes, assists in preparation of test strategies including test data and test environment 
  • Expertise in the review process of user story backlog and requirements specifications and provides recommendations Plans and defines testing approach 
  • Hands on experience managing the definition, implementation, and integration of quality principles into the design and development of software and IT processes for the team
  • Extensive experience in design, monitoring, and analysis of testing quality metrics such as defect, defect counts, test results, and test status 
  • Good knowledge on automation tools like Selenium/UFT and should be able to determine the need, selection and implementation of automation tools
  • Must have good knowledge on SDLC and QA process and should we well-versed with agile testing reporting tools like Jenkins, Rally, JIRA, ALM, Clarity, Sharepoint, Confluence etc. 
  • Must have active CSM and Safe agilest certification
  • A 1st or 2:1 degree from a good university in a computing-related discipline
